How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Hope Gardens Bicentennial Mall?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Hope Gardens Bicentennial Mall Studio Apartments | $1,801 | $999 | $5,354 |
Hope Gardens Bicentennial Mall 1 Bedroom Apartments | $2,216 | $914 | $6,750 |
Hope Gardens Bicentennial Mall 2 Bedroom Apartments | $3,006 | $1,280 | $7,903 |
Hope Gardens Bicentennial Mall 3 Bedroom Apartments | $4,635 | $1,535 | $10,000+ |
Hope Gardens Bicentennial Mall 4 Bedroom Apartments | $13,317 | $7,620 | $10,000+ |
